Homework and Study Time Made Easy

One of the unique advantages of day boarding schools is that they allocate time within the schedule for supervised study and homework. Instead of carrying the burden of homework back home, students complete much of it under the guidance of teachers in school.

Children appreciate this because it reduces pressure after school hours, leaving their evenings free for family time and relaxation. Parents also benefit from this arrangement, as they no longer need to spend long hours supervising homework. This balance between academic responsibility and personal freedom is a key reason why students find the day boarding routine so enjoyable.
